Transaction 5d592f607997c6eaff813d4350dc652081d3e710eaf7e79eadfcb0ea2a19a0e5

17 Input
2 Outputs
  • 5d592f607997c6eaff813d4350dc652081d3e710eaf7e79eadfcb0ea2a19a0e5:0
  • value  841390
    address  1HSLEuNKEcEwMya9HRBNCcNsYw6mWDP45z
  • 5d592f607997c6eaff813d4350dc652081d3e710eaf7e79eadfcb0ea2a19a0e5:1
  • value  210000000
    address  332WVCYiqTrbKSP3LzBNSVsQ9VjFjhQpfs